DOWN IN ORCHARD
CLOUSTON’S PLANE
CRASH IN DARKNESS
LONDON, Oct. 5.
The Bulawayo correspondent of The Times says that; the crash at Gwelo of the plane piloted in the race, to Johannesburg by the New Zealander, Flying-Officer A. E. (Houston, occurred in darkness in an orchard.
He was unable to find a landing place for which he had been looking, owing io renewed engine trouble.
